Job Description

HealthPartners is hiring a Senior Financial Analyst.

The Senior Financial Analyst is responsible for a variety of financial functions, projects and processes by developing, performing and managing the analysis of business operations data, performance measures and financial metrics.

The Senior Financial Analyst accomplishes this work through financial planning, budgeting, financial statement report and trend analysis, and by conducting research to develop financial models and prepare projections.

May also provide project management and project teams with financial guidance, identification or workflow efficiencies, assistance with monthly close processes and support in the creation of strategic growth initiatives to improve operational financial performance.


ACCOUNTABILITIES:
Provides financial analysis, budgeting, financial reporting and project support to operations.
Develops financial models and dashboards using benchmarks and productivity measures.
Supports the company's financial forecasting, long range planning and budgeting processes.

Partners with all levels of management; supports and assists Finance Division leaders and team members by providing financial support to business areas.

Analyzes and organizes qualitative and quantitative financial, administrative and/or clinical data from multiple sources and synthesizes results into meaningful reports.

Analyzes and reports on current financial status.
Prepares and delivers comprehensive reports, proposals and recommendations to key stakeholders and operational leaders.
Conducts thorough research of historical financial data.
Compares anticipated and actual results and identifies areas of improvement.
Develops and supports contract bids and negotiations.
Supports and enhances processes and procedures to facilitate accurate and timely financial reporting and managerial information.
Maintains and develops Financial Reporting as needed.
Assists department managers and division directors with operating and financial analysis efforts.
Supports the company's financial forecasting, long range planning and budgeting processes.
Assists with project management of various financial alignment projects.

Performs special projects as required that may include the coordination of a variety of complex and confidential information from planning and design stages through implementation.


RE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:
BA/BS in finance, accounting, or business related field
5+ years' experience in finance, accounting, and/or business related field
Strong analytical thinking and problem solving skills
Demonstrated ability to design analytical reports and make informed decisions and recommendations from detailed financial, trend and operational data
Ability to present financial information to a non-financial audience
Strong oral, written and presentation communication skills
Strong interpersonal and collaboration skills including the ability to establish effective working relationships with all levels of management
Thorough understanding of methods of data and systems analysis and the principles, design and procedural methods used in data analytics and financial strategy development
Strong organizational and multitasking skills with attention to detail
Strong Excel and modeling skills
Demonstrated knowledge and experience working with accounting and financial systems, including general ledger
Ability to sustain successful, positive partnerships with executives, senior leaders and business operations management
Strong project management skills

PREFERRED QUALIFICAITONS:
Experience/knowledge of healthcare industry operations
Experience working with reporting and BI tools
